below the belt (comparative more below the belt, superlative most below the belt)
- (boxing) Of a punch, landing illegally, below the opponent's waist.
- (by extension) (idiomatic) Unfair; dirty; not according to the generally accepted rules.
- Commenting on his bachelorhood in a debate on marital ethics was a bit below the belt, don't you think?
[edit] Derived terms
- hit below the belt, most common verb form
